East Park: The newly refurbished splash pad will be open on weekends and daily from 18 July to 6 September. The splash boat will also be open during weekends and the school holidays. The Grade II-listed water ride opened in 1929 and is one of only three left in the UK.

Pickering Park: The Pickering Park paddling pool has been closed since 2023 and is undergoing a £550,000 redevelopment, which has been delayed. Last month the pump house was vandalised, but the council says it will be ready to reopen on 18 July. It will close again on 6 September.

Albert Avenue lido: The outdoor pool underwent a £10.5m rebuild in 2023 and includes a heated lido and children’s splash pad. The lido is open daily until September, with sessions available for booking online.

Alderman Kneeshaw, Bude and West parks: The paddling pools here are already open on weekends. They will open daily during the holidays from 18 July to 6 September, between 10:00 and 17:00 BST.

Ings Road and Oak Road parks: Paddling pools here will open daily during the holidays from 18 July to 6 September, between 10:00 and 17:00.
